一个变量传递问题
taih 2004-08-11 02:00:09 文件一 a.asp
<html>
......
<a href="#" onclick="javascript:open('b.asp?name=<%=aa")%>&lb=<%=bb>','','width=400,height=300');">cc</a>
....
</html>
文件二 b.asp
........
sql="select * from table where name = '"&request("name")&"' and lb = '"&request("lb")&"'"
rs.open sql,conn,1,1
......
name字符类型为字母
lb字符类型为汉字
如果操作系统是简体中文就没有问题,如果是繁体系统,就会提示b.asp文件出错(也是我写出来的这句)
我曾在a.asp文件中使用<form action="b.asp" method="post">将name和lb传递至b.asp,这样在繁体系统下也就不会出问题了,可问题有很多地方不能使用此方法。
不知有什么方法解决这个问题?